Used in function input declaration statements to define an input as true/false Simple.
The value of an input defined as Simple is constant from bar to bar and thus has no history.
==== Usage ====
<syntaxhighlight>Input:InputName(TrueFalseSimple)</syntaxhighlight>
Where: [[InputName]] - an expression specifying the input name
The name can consist of letters, underscore characters, numbers, and periods.
The name cannot begin with a number or a period and is not case-sensitive.
==== Example ====
Declare Overnight as a true/false Simple function input:
<syntaxhighlight>Input:Overnight(TrueFalseSimple);</syntaxhighlight>
